Masonry repair services focus on restoring and maintaining the structural integrity and appearance of brick, stone, and concrete features on residential properties. Common projects include fixing cracked or deteriorating walls, chimneys, walkways, and retaining walls. Property owners typically seek masonry repair to address issues caused by weathering, settling, or age, ensuring that these elements remain safe, functional, and visually appealing.

Before requesting masonry repair, homeowners should assess the extent of damage and consider the materials involved. Understanding whether the project involves brick, stone, or concrete can influence the repair approach. It is also helpful to know if there are underlying issues such as moisture intrusion or foundation movement that may need to be addressed alongside surface repairs. Clear communication about the scope of work and desired outcomes can help facilitate effective and lasting repairs.

Common Masonry Repair Jobs

Masonry Repair - restores and strengthens damaged or deteriorated brick, stone, and concrete structures.

Crack Repair - seals and fills c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.

Mortar Repointing - replaces old or crumbling mortar to improve stability and appearance.

Brick Replacement - removes and replaces damaged bricks to maintain structural integrity.

Stone Restoration - restores the natural look of stone surfaces affected by weathering or wear.

Foundation Repair - addresses cracks and shifts in foundation walls caused by settling or shifting soil.

Masonry Repair Questions

What types of masonry repair services are available? Services include fixing cracks, replacing damaged bricks or stones, repointing mortar joints, and restoring historic masonry structures.

How can I tell if my masonry need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, crumbling mortar, loose bricks, or water leaks around masonry surfaces.

What materials are used in masonry repair? Common materials include matching mortar, bricks, stones, and sealants designed for durability and aesthetic consistency.

Why is timely masonry repair important? Addressing issues early helps prevent further damage, maintains property value, and preserves the structural integrity of the building.
